Property Report
This property, a mid-terrace house located on Hawthorn Road in Ashington, Northumberland, was built between 1900 and 1929. The house features fully double-glazed windows and has a floor area of 124 square metres. Its energy rating is a C, and its current energy consumption is 210 units per year. The property has mains gas for heating and was last sold in 2000 for £34,000.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 924 out of 999.
